The story of Lela West began in 1901 in South Carolina. In 1935, Lela West resided in Reidville, Spartanburg, South Carolina. In 1940, Lela West resided in Reidville, Spartanburg, South Carolina, USA. Lela West married Walter West, Walter West, and had children including Grace West, Grady West, Sara West. Lela West passed away in 1978 in Spartanburg County, South Carolina, United States of America.
